Analysis

In 2021, unemployment rate, aged 15-64, female in Panama stood at 0.1%.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 56.7% on the previous year and up 152.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, unemployment rate, aged 15-64, female in Panama peaked at 0.2% in 1989 and was at its lowest, 0.0%, in 2011.

Panama ranks 38th of 108 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 26 years of available data.
